版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
烙饼问题优秀课件XXaclicktounlimitedpossibilities汇报人:XX20XX目录01烙饼问题概述03烙饼问题的算法实现05烙饼问题的案例分析02烙饼问题的数学模型04烙饼问题的课件设计06烙饼问题的拓展应用烙饼问题概述单击此处添加章节页副标题01问题定义烙饼问题起源于计算机科学领域,是一个经典的排序问题,要求通过最少的翻转次数将饼排序。烙饼问题的起源在现实生活中,烙饼问题可以类比为资源优化、任务调度等实际问题,具有广泛的应用价值。问题的现实意义该问题可以抽象为一个数学模型,其中每个饼的大小代表一个数字,目标是通过翻转操作达到有序排列。问题的数学模型010203研究意义研究烙饼问题有助于优化排序算法,提高计算机处理复杂数据结构的效率。01提高算法效率深入探讨烙饼问题能够推动算法理论的进步,为解决其他排序问题提供理论基础。02促进算法理论发展烙饼问题的研究成果可应用于数据压缩、生物信息学等多个领域,具有广泛的应用价值。03应用领域拓展应用场景在计算机科学课程中,烙饼排序常被用作教学示例,帮助学生理解排序算法的原理。排序算法教学01烙饼问题作为数据结构中的经典问题,常出现在数据结构与算法课程中,用于讲解数组操作。数据结构课程02烙饼排序问题常作为编程竞赛的练习题,训练参赛者的算法思维和编程技巧。编程竞赛训练03烙饼问题的数学模型单击此处添加章节页副标题02数学描述烙饼问题可定义为一个排序问题,目标是通过翻转操作将一系列大小不同的饼按大小顺序排列。问题的数学定义每个翻转操作可以表示为一个置换矩阵,描述了饼堆中饼的相对位置变化。翻转操作的数学表示最优解通常是指最少的翻转次数,数学上可以通过分析置换群和组合数学来确定。最优解的数学条件烙饼问题的复杂度分析涉及算法的时间复杂度和空间复杂度,以及可能的优化策略。复杂度分析模型假设在数学模型中,我们假设每个烙饼的厚度是均匀的,以便于简化计算和分析过程。饼的厚度均匀模型中通常设定一个目标翻转次数,以评估烙饼翻转策略的效率和效果。烙饼翻转次数模型假设所有烙饼在开始时都是以某种特定的顺序叠放,为分析提供一个初始条件。烙饼的初始状态模型求解在烙饼问题中,状态空间由所有可能的饼堆叠顺序组成,每个状态代表一种排列。定义状态空间01020304操作规则包括翻转操作,即选择一个翻转点,将该点以上的饼翻转,改变它们的顺序。确定操作规则启发式函数用于评估当前状态到目标状态的距离,如使用饼的逆序数作为启发信息。设计启发式函数搜索算法如A*或贪心最佳优先搜索,用于在状态空间中找到最少翻转次数的解决方案。实现搜索算法烙饼问题的算法实现单击此处添加章节页副标题03算法原理通过数学建模,将烙饼翻转问题转化为数组操作问题,便于算法设计和分析。翻转操作的数学模型烙饼问题中,贪心策略通过每次选择最合适的翻转来最小化操作次数,提高效率。贪心策略的应用算法实现中,递归用于简化问题,而迭代则用于控制翻转过程,两者结合实现最优解。递归与迭代的结合算法步骤首先确定每张饼的直径大小,并按照从大到小或从小到大的顺序排列。确定饼的大小和顺序根据饼的大小选择合适直径的锅具,确保饼在锅中可以自由翻转。选择合适的锅具制定翻转饼的策略,如每次翻转最小的饼或最大的饼,以达到最短的烙饼时间。翻转饼的策略计算烙每张饼所需的次数,确保每面都烙到,直至所有饼都烙熟。烙饼的次数计算算法优化智能排序减少翻转次数0103应用智能排序算法,如堆排序或快速排序,对烙饼的翻转顺序进行优化,以达到最优解。通过分析烙饼的大小和厚度,优化翻转顺序,以减少翻转次数,提高效率。02利用多线程或并行计算技术,同时处理多个烙饼,缩短整体烹饪时间。并行处理烙饼问题的课件设计单击此处添加章节页副标题04内容结构01问题引入通过一个生活中的烙饼故事或谜题来吸引学生的兴趣,引出烙饼排序问题。02算法原理介绍解决烙饼问题的基本算法原理,如翻转操作和递归思想。03互动环节设计设计互动环节,让学生通过模拟操作来理解烙饼排序的过程。04实际应用案例展示烙饼排序算法在计算机科学中的实际应用,如数据处理和优化问题。互动环节设计通过动画或实物演示,让学生模拟烙饼翻转过程,加深对烙饼问题算法的理解。模拟烙饼过程学生分组讨论并设计烙饼翻转策略,然后分享各自的方法,促进交流与合作学习。分组讨论烙饼策略设置编程挑战环节,让学生尝试编写程序解决烙饼问题,实践算法应用。烙饼问题编程挑战教学效果评估通过设计相关的理解性问题和小测验,评估学生对烙饼问题概念的掌握情况。学生理解程度测试分析学生完成的课后作业,评估他们对烙饼问题解决方法的应用能力和理解深度。课后作业分析收集学生在课件互动环节中的表现和反馈,了解他们对教学内容的参与度和兴趣。互动环节反馈烙饼问题的案例分析单击此处添加章节页副标题05典型案例展示通过分析如何用最少的翻转次数将烙饼从最小堆叠到最大堆,展示算法的优化过程。最小翻转次数问题01探讨在有限的炉子空间内,如何安排烙饼的顺序和翻转,以达到同时烙制多张饼的目的。多饼同时烙制02结合烙饼问题,讲解如何将问题转化为排序算法,例如冒泡排序或快速排序的烙饼版本。烙饼与排序算法03解题策略分析理解问题本质分析烙饼问题时,首先要理解其本质是排序问题,通过翻转来达到有序状态。优化算法效率通过减少不必要的翻转次数,优化算法,例如使用贪心策略或动态规划来降低时间复杂度。选择合适的数据结构制定翻转规则选择堆栈或队列等数据结构来模拟烙饼翻转过程,有助于简化问题和提高解题效率。明确每次翻转的规则,如选择最上面的饼或最下面的饼作为翻转的起点,保证策略的系统性。案例教学反思学生参与度分析通过观察学生在烙饼问题案例中的互动,反思如何提高课堂参与度和学生积极性。0102教学方法的适应性评估所采用的教学方法是否适合不同学习风格的学生,以及是否促进了深层次理解。03案例选择的适宜性反思所选烙饼问题案例是否贴近学生实际,是否有助于激发学生的兴趣和思考。04问题解决策略的多样性分析学生在解决烙饼问题时所采用的不同策略,以及如何引导学生探索更多解决方案。烙饼问题的拓展应用单击此处添加章节页副标题06相关问题链接01通过引入更高效的排序算法,如堆排序或快速排序,可以进一步提高烙饼排序的效率。02探讨烙饼问题在堆、栈等数据结构中的应用,以及如何利用这些结构优化问题解决过程。03在现实生活中,如厨房烹饪管理、任务调度等领域,烙饼问题的原理被用来优化流程和提高效率。烙饼排序算法的优化烙饼问题与数据结构实际生活中的烙饼问题跨学科应用烙饼排序问题在算法设计与分析中被广泛研究,是计算机科学与数学交叉的典型例子。数学中的应用在经济学中,烙饼问题可作为资源分配和决策优化的模型,用于教学和实际问题分析。经济学决策模型利用烙饼问题模拟粒子物理实验,帮助学生理解复杂系统的动态变化和平衡状态。物理实验模拟010203创新思维培养通过将烙饼问题与其他学科知识结合,如数
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2023年邵阳工业职业技术学院单招职业技能考试题库附答案解析
- 2025年云南经贸外事职业学院单招职业适应性测试模拟测试卷附答案解析
- 2023年陕西国际商贸学院单招职业适应性测试模拟测试卷附答案解析
- 2025年11月广东深圳市大鹏新区科技和工业信息化局招聘编外人员1人备考题库及答案解析(夺冠)
- 2025年山东服装职业学院单招职业倾向性考试模拟测试卷附答案解析
- 2026年上海中侨职业技术大学辅导员招聘备考题库附答案
- 2023年闽西职业技术学院单招职业技能测试题库附答案解析
- 2025年信阳职业技术学院单招职业适应性考试模拟测试卷附答案解析
- 2025年安徽粮食工程职业学院单招职业适应性考试模拟测试卷附答案解析
- 2025年柳州铁道职业技术学院单招职业适应性考试题库附答案解析
- 超星尔雅学习通《从爱因斯坦到霍金的宇宙(北京师范大学)》2024章节测试含答案
- 《隐身技术概述》课件
- 财务培训之商场财务制度与流程
- 皮肤管理师行业现状分析
- 上海华东师大二附中2024届招生全国统一考试(模拟卷)物理试题
- 小学综合实践活动-巧除污渍教学设计学情分析教材分析课后反思
- 《干部履历表》1999版电子版
- 药学服务-医院药学信息服务
- 医疗器械验收记录
- 语言表达的艺术与技巧知到章节答案智慧树2023年华侨大学
- 气象雷达的使用及雷雨绕飞讲课讲稿
评论
0/150
提交评论